  • The tape adds strength to the balloon and also keeps the balloon from tearing across its length. Trash bag balloons fly better than tubes because they are wider and hold more air for their weight.

  • Can you buy vacuum sealers for deep freeze bags where you live? They sell them in supermarkets over here to vacuum seal deep freeze bags for food. I pulled the vacuum nozzle out of one of those and used it to weld garbage bags, bit by bit. I used it for a hydrogen balloon in the early 90s. Getting the welds to overlap and seal well is tricky too.
